Plant elimination is an crucial practice for preserving healthy landscapes, managing overgrowth, and preparing locations for new plantings or hardscape installations. This process includes eliminating weeds, shrubs, small trees, or intrusive types, making sure to extract roots to prevent regrowth. Proper techniques avoid damage to surrounding plants and soil structure. Mechanical removal, hand digging, or chemical treatments might be utilized depending upon plant type and website conditions. Post-removal, soil change and grading make sure that the location appropriates for replanting, yard installation, or other landscape improvements. Routine plant removal supports landscape aesthetics, decreases pest and disease pressures, and improves overall plant health. Properly managed removal prepares the home for sustainable and visually attractive outside environments
